| o·ver·dye [ vər d ] (past and past participle o·ver·dyed, present participle o·ver·dy·ing, 3rd person present singular o·ver·dyes) |
transitive verb |
|
| Definition: |
| |
1. dye something too much: to use too much dye on something
|
2. dye something with another color: to dye a fabric with another color over the original one
